简体中文版经机器翻译而成,仅供参考。如与英语版出现任何冲突,应以英语版为准。
收集其他日志信息以简化调试
贡献者
建议更改
如果您需要其他日志来调试失败的 SnapManager 操作,则必须设置外部环境变量 server.log.level 。此变量将覆盖默认日志级别并转储日志文件中的所有日志消息。例如,您可以将日志级别更改为 DEBUG ,这样可以记录其他消息,并有助于调试问题。
SnapManager 日志位于以下位置:
-
/var/log/smsap
要覆盖默认日志级别,必须执行以下步骤:
-
在SnapManager 安装目录中创建`platform.override`文本文件。
-
在`platform.override`文本文件中添加`server.log.level`参数。
-
分配一个值(trace、debug、info、warn、error、 fagal、or progress)
s
。例如、要将日志级别更改为_error_、请将`sserver.log.level`的值设置为_error_。
* server.log.level=error*
-
重新启动 SnapManager 服务器。
如果不需要其他日志信息、您可以从`platform.override`文本文件中删除`server.log.level`参数。 |
SnapManager 会根据用户在`smsap.config`文件中定义的以下参数值管理服务器日志文件的卷:
-
log.max_log_files
-
log.max_log_file_size
-
log.max_rolling_operation_factory_logs